Micropterus
quote:
Originally posted by Ryanp225:
Glock, please make a 45acp version of the G45 that accepts G21 mags.


It's not quite the same, but you could always get a Glock 30 and use G21 mags and an X Grip. The Glock 30 is by no means a sub compact gun. The G30 slide is essentially the same length as a G19 slide.
